Major Threats to Water Quality
Industrial Pollutants Industrial pollutants continue to be a full-size contributor to water-quality degradation. Heavy metals, poisonous chemical compounds, and untreated wastewater released by factories and other industries contaminate freshwater assets, making them dangerous for intake and dangerous to aquatic ecosystems. Research published in recent years has proven that a number of the most concerning pollutants encompass arsenic, lead, mercury, and chemicals consisting of consistent with- and poly-fluoroalkyl materials (PFAS), which are typically called “forever chemical compounds” because of their persistence in the environment.

Key finding: A 2023 examination from the Environmental Science & Technology journal found out that PFAS were detected in over 90% of sampled water sources in the United States, raising alarm over their potential impact on human health and the environment.

Agricultural Runoff Agriculture is every other main source of water pollutants, with fertilizers, pesticides, and animal waste contributing to nutrient pollution. Excessive nitrogen and phosphorus from fertilizers result in dangerous algal blooms (HABs), which produce pollution that may kill fish, poison drinking water components, and create useless zones in coastal regions. These blooms also harm ecosystems using depleting oxygen ranges within the water.

Key locating: A 2022 document from the World Health Organization (WHO) highlighted the growing frequency of harmful algal blooms globally, with regions stricken by nutrient pollutants seeing an increase in the range and intensity of those toxic events.

Microplastics and Emerging Contaminants Microplastics, tiny plastic debris as a consequence of the breakdown of large plastic gadgets, have come to be an urgent problem in water excellent research. They had been observed in oceans, rivers, lakes, or even consuming water assets. Additionally, pharmaceutical residues and personal care products are emerging as contaminants of the situation, with researchers detecting trace amounts of antibiotics, painkillers, and hormones in diverse water sources. These emerging contaminants pose capability risks to human health and aquatic life, even though their lengthy-term outcomes are nevertheless being studied.

Key locating: In a 2023 observation, microplastics had been discovered in 83% of tap water samples amassed from around the sector. The research, performed using Orb Media, shows that people are inadvertently ingesting plastic particles, raising issues over their effect on the frame.

Climate Change Impacts Climate exchange is exacerbating water best problems by using altering precipitation patterns, increasing the frequency of intense climate activities, and contributing to growing temperatures. Droughts reduce water availability and lead to pollution in water sources, even as floods can weigh down water treatment systems and unfold contaminants. Additionally, warming temperatures sell the growth of dangerous microorganisms and algae in freshwater and coastal areas.

Key locating: A 2023 take a look at from the magazine Nature Climate Change found that growing international temperatures have led to a 30% increase in the occurrence of dangerous algal blooms in freshwater bodies internationally, with predictions of in addition increases if climate alternate isn’t always mitigated.

Innovative Solutions for Water Quality Management
To combat those water first-class demanding situations, researchers and scientists are growing modern technologies and control techniques.

Advanced Water Treatment Technologies New water remedy technology are being developed to eliminate contaminants extra effectively. These consist of superior filtration structures, which include nanofiltration and opposite osmosis, which could do away with even hint quantities of microplastics, prescribed drugs, and poisonous chemical compounds. Additionally, researchers are exploring the use of bioremediation strategies, which use microorganisms to break down pollution in water, imparting a more sustainable way of water purification.

Key innovation: A 2022 leap forward in nanotechnology introduced a graphene-based total water clear-out capable of disposing of over 99% of contaminants, inclusive of heavy metals, PFAS, and microplastics, from consuming water assets. This generation can revolutionize water purification efforts, particularly in regions with constrained get admission to to clean water.

Real-Time Water Quality Monitoring Advances in water great monitoring have made it viable to hit upon pollutants in real-time, allowing for quicker responses to infection activities. Remote sensing technology and clever sensors can monitor water’s exceptional parameters together with pH tiers, temperature, dissolved oxygen, and the presence of particular contaminants. This information can be transmitted to primary tracking stations, where it is analyzed to pick out potential threats.

Key innovation: In 2023, researchers evolved an AI-powered water monitoring gadget that makes use of device mastering algorithms to predict and detect infection occasions in real time. This gadget may be deployed in rivers, lakes, and reservoirs, offering early warnings of pollution and supporting to prevent the spread of contaminants to ingest water supplies.

Green Infrastructure and Sustainable Water Management Green infrastructure strategies, together with constructed wetlands, rain gardens, and permeable pavements, are being promoted as sustainable solutions to manage stormwater runoff and reduce water pollutants. These techniques assist filter out pollution before they enter water bodies, whilst also enhancing the herbal recharge of groundwater.

Key innovation: A 2022 study in the journal Water Resources Research observed that towns implementing inexperienced infrastructure answers noticed a 40% discount in stormwater runoff and related water pollutants. These structures not simplest improve water first-class but additionally provide surroundings advantages inclusive of improved biodiversity and reduced city warmness island effects.

Policy and Regulation Research is likewise using modifications in coverage and regulation aimed toward improving water great. Governments are tightening regulations on pollution, placing stricter requirements for commercial discharge, and inspiring the adoption of sustainable agricultural practices to lessen nutrient runoff. International collaborations are forming to deal with transboundary water pollution, particularly in areas where rivers and lakes cross countrywide borders.

Key development: In 2023, the European Union introduced new water excellent policies focused on emerging contaminants like microplastics and pharmaceutical residues. These rules require industries to reduce their discharge of dangerous substances and promote using biodegradable alternatives to traditional plastics and chemical compounds.
